查看自己当前用户:id
切换其他用户身份:su - tiptop
在Linux系统中使用以下文件来管理用户和群组信息:
/etc/passwd 存放用户信息
/etc/group 存放群组定义信息
/etc/shadow 存放用户密码信息
shell中,每个用户登录后,都会自动执行其主目录下的 .profile文件,我们可以编辑该文件,在其中设定一些环境变量或预执行操作。
Linux中,以 "."
开头的文件属于隐藏文件,ls -a
可以查看这些隐藏文件;隐藏文件不见,但可直接进行编辑。
任何目录下,使用 cd
或 cd~
即可回到该用户的主目录,其中 “.” 表示当前目录,“…” 表示上级目录,"~" 表示用户的家目录。
=============================================================================
环境变量可以理解为系统参数,除了系统自己的环境变量之外,在Linux上的很多应用软件都支持自己特有的环境变量。在 .profile
中主要是对环境变量的设定。环境变量相关的操作有:
-
设置环境变量
export ORACLE_SID = [SID]
-
显示环境变量当前的值
echo $ORACLE_SID
-
显示当前用户设定的所有环境变量
set
=====================================================&#